The ozone layer needs protection against the indiscriminate use of _.
Correct answer: B. Refrigerants and high-flying jets
- A. Fungicides, insecticides, bactericides, and medicines
- B. Refrigerants and high-flying jets
- C. Atomic explosions and industrial wastes
- D. None of these
Explanation
Many common refrigerants and aerosol propellants are chlorofluorocarbons (CFCs), which are the primary cause of ozone depletion. Additionally, the exhaust from high-flying jet aircraft can release nitrogen oxides directly into the stratosphere, which also contributes to ozone destruction.

About Environmental Chemistry
Atmospheric pollution includes smog, acid rain, greenhouse gases, ozone depletion and the effects of carbon monoxide, sulfur oxides, nitrogen oxides and particulate matter. Water pollution covers sewage, industrial waste, eutrophication and treatment stages, while green chemistry focuses on reducing hazardous substances, waste and energy use through safer, more efficient processes.
